On 11/9/2021 at 7:17 AM, Jackjack171 said:

When was this use of Blue flood lights, may I ask? It's only been 3 years since I retired but I remember the floods were yellow-amber colored. All around the island.  The centerline lights stayed off during the day unless Case 3 and only came on for recovery in such conditions or at night (I worked in Primary once upon a time). There was a certain light setting during Combat FOD walkdowns that I remember appeared blue, but that was rare!

Hey JackJack, so during my last deployment on Stennis as the Mini, we had low level blue floods aft of the island. Forward had low ambers...you're right forward and aft have different settings for when Boss yells "SET RECOVERY LIGHTS". The low level blues are so low that they are worthless if you come topside from underneath the ship and your eyes haven't adjusted...but if you're in the junkyard pre-flighting a Hawkeye (like I used to do...) they are JUST enough to not trip over tie-downs...most of the time!
